常用名 对甲氧基肉桂酸辛酯 英文名 Octyl 4-methoxycinnamate
CAS号 5466-77-3 分子量 290.397
密度 1.0±0.1 g/cm3 沸点 405.3±20.0 °C at 760 mmHg
分子式 C18H26O3 熔点 N/A
MSDS 中文版 美版 闪点 171.6±16.4 °C
